About This Game

Get ready to shred the virtual ramps with Skating Airmaster Tilt. This is a unique skateboarding experience that takes the original BMX Airmaster and flips it on its head—or rather, puts you on wheels instead of pedals. Created back in 2004 by vb Master, this homebrew title brings a fresh twist to the classic Atari 2600 library by swapping out bicycles for skateboards.
